Public Key Retrieval is not allowed解决 1、在链接的驱动属性中,增加allowPublicKeyRetrieval=true “Public Key Retrieval is not allowed” 错误是由于MySQL 连接驱动程序的默认行为更改所引起的。在 MySQL 8.0 版本及更新版本中, 默认情况下禁用了通过公钥检索用户密码的功能。 在旧版本的 MySQL 中,客户端连接到...
csjoz11 在MySQL连接中出现“Public Key Retrieval is not allowed”错误,通常是因为在使用安全套接字层(SSL)连接时遇到了问题。这是因为MySQL 8.0及以上版本对安全性要求更高,特别是在使用密码插件如caching_sha2_password时,默认要求加密通信,并且不允许通过不安全的方式获取服务器的公钥。 解决这个问题的方法有以...
Public Key Retrieval is not allowed 2018-10-21 01:20 −... googlegis 0 3689 but only one is allowed(重复处理跨域请求) 2019-12-11 14:29 −情景:vue的项目中在本地调试项目,在前端的跨域配置没有问题的情况下,出现这样的报错。 解决方案,参考: https://www.cnblogs.com/zsg88/articles/1157632...
报错Invalid options in vue.config.js: "baseUrl" is not allowed 问题解决 2019-12-25 15:01 −## 报错 Invalid options in vue.config.js: "baseUrl" is not allowed vue2.x版本中 执行 ` npm run build `会出现报错 ` Invalid options in vue.config.js: "baseUrl" i... ...
导致“Public Key Retrieval is not allowed”主要是由于当禁用SSL/TLS协议传输后,客户端会使用服务器的公钥进行传输,默认情况下客户端不会主动去找服务器拿公钥,此时就会出现上述错误。 经过查阅官方文档,出现Public Key Retrieval的场景可以概括为在禁用SSL/TLS协议传输切当前用户在服务器端没有登录缓存的情况下,客户...
在使用 MySQL 8.0 时重启应用后提示com.mysql.jdbc.exceptions.jdbc4.MySQLNonTransientConnectionException: Public Key Retrieval is not allowed。 最简单的解决方法是在连接后面添加allowPublicKeyRetrieval=true。 文档中给出的解释是:如果用户使用了sha256_password认证,密码在传输过程中必须使用 TLS 协议保护,但是如...
2018-05-07 13:59 − 重启mysql 8后,jboss报错“MySQLNonTransientConnectionException: Public Key Retrieval is not allowed”。解决办法是:1) 更换5.1.37及以后版的jdbc驱动;2) 修改my.ini(Linux则是my.cnf),增加[mysqld] default_authentication_plugin=mysql_native_password;3) 在mysql命令行执行:ALTER ...
报错Invalid options in vue.config.js: "baseUrl" is not allowed 问题解决 2019-12-25 15:01 −## 报错 Invalid options in vue.config.js: "baseUrl" is not allowed vue2.x版本中 执行 ` npm run build `会出现报错 ` Invalid options in vue.config.js: "baseUrl" i... ...
Public Key Retrieval is not allowed 解决 Mysql 一、导致“Public Key Retrieval is not allowed”原因 当禁用 SSL/TLS 协议传输后,客户端会使用服务器的公钥进行传输,默认情况下客户端不会主动去找服务器拿公钥,进而会出现错误。 出现Public Key Retrieval 的场景可以概括为:...
Public Key Retrieval is not allowed 1.修改程序配置文件中的连接数据库的url,加上allowPublicKeyRetrieval=true参数,失败 2.修改default_authentication_plugin设置,在my.cnf中增加 [mysqld] default_authentication_plugin=mysql_native_password 然后mysql命令行执行ALTER USER 'username'@'localhost' IDENTIFIED WITH ...